Heat worries from north to south of the United States. 111 million About 34% of the population lives in areas under the alert status of health risks.
in some cities Kansas it’s from Ohio Physical activities have been suspended in some schools in return for returning to school, after the summer vacation. Moreover, some Students are released early so they don’t have to go home during the heat peak.
In addition to Nebraska Missouri It is also under an extreme heat warning. The increased use of air conditioning there overloaded the electrical power system, resulting in blackouts. In the nursing home, six inmates were admitted after the cooling system stopped working. Another 111 people had to be evacuated..
Volunteers deliver water and sports drinks to the homeless who worry about dehydration during the sweltering heat.
